Rigorous Heat Exchanger - Defaults
If only the minimum data is entered, the exchanger solves by assuming the following:
One horizontal, counter-current carbon steel AES shell with 2 tube passes, not connected to a column.
6.09 M (20 ft) plain carbon steel tubes, 19.050 mm (0.75 inches) OD, 14.834 mm (0.584 inches) ID on a 25.4 mm (1 inch) square pitch.
Single 20% cut baffles, centre spacing 20% of shell ID and no sealing strips.
Tube-side and Shell-side fouling resistances of 0.35222 M2.K/kW (0.002 hr ft2.F/BTU).
Pressure drop calculated by Bell Delaware assuming zero fouling layer thickness and standard nozzles. Nozzle diameters calculated from fluid properties.
Tube sheet and baffle thicknesses calculated by TEMA methods.
